Early day motion · EDM 2498 · 30 Nov 2011
SCHOOL CROSSING PATROLS IN MANCHESTER
Tabled by Mr John Leech (Liberal Democrat)
2 signatures
The motion
That this House opposes the decision of Manchester City Council to axe some school crossing patrols and to try to pass on the cost of remaining patrols to local schools; notes the impact that such cuts will have on the safety of children travelling to school; supports the campaigns of the Manchester Evening News and local councillors to reverse these cuts; and urges Manchester City Council to abandon its plans and to support the Council Notice of Motion to reverse these cuts.
